D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Field of Industrial Application The present invention relates to a high-frequency heating device with a heater using a microcomputer.

Among the cooking menus of conventional high-frequency heating devices with heaters, there are cooking menus that use output data from humidity measuring means, but if the cooking using the heater is finished, the inside of the refrigerator will be in a high temperature state. Since there is a risk of erroneously measuring the humidity inside the refrigerator, in most cases, the temperature inside the refrigerator at the time of setting is measured, and if the temperature inside the refrigerator is high, the output signal from the cooking start instruction means is A method is used in which the cooking does not start even if an input is received, and the output signal from the cooking start instruction means is received when the temperature inside the refrigerator becomes low.

Problems to be Solved by the Invention However, if there is no temperature detection element to measure the temperature inside the refrigerator, it is difficult to directly measure whether or not the temperature inside the refrigerator is high, so cooking may continue even when the temperature is high. There are problems such as deterioration of cooking performance due to The present invention
This problem is solved by providing an excellent high-frequency heating device that can improve cooking performance without using a temperature detection element and reduce costs.

Means for Solving the Problems In order to achieve the above object, the high-frequency heating device of the present invention has a cooking end determination means, an internal temperature determination means, and a mask time setting means, which allow the high-frequency heating device to determine when the cooking is completed according to the state of use of the heater cooking. The temperature inside the refrigerator is determined, and if the temperature is high,
The time for masking the output signal from the cooking start instruction means is set by the mask time setting means.

Function The high-frequency heating device of the present invention uses calculations to determine the internal temperature at the end of heater cooking or when the heater is plugged in. Therefore, the start of cooking in a high temperature state can be masked for a certain period of time, and the high-frequency heating device always Since cooking can be started at a low temperature, there will be no erroneous measurement of internal humidity, which can greatly contribute to improving cooking performance. At the same time, since there is no need to use a temperature detection element to measure the temperature inside the refrigerator, it is also useful for reducing costs.
